    You know better than I, but wouldn’t they have lost something if they did not exercise? And what good is it to them if they never sold anyway?

    If they didn’t exercise their options they never owned stock and the options expire worthless. Just like exchange options. RSU’s are a bit different as they vest automatically generating an immediate tax bill on their value and companies will withhold. Either way the recipient knows the tax outcome.

    There’s an option when you exercise ISO’s to do an immediate sale. The greed part is they exercised options and held hoping to get taxed at a lower rate.
